EKSU Graduates 10,956 Students at 30th Convocation

The 30th convocation of Ekiti State University (EKSU) took place in Ado Ekiti, where 10,956 students received their diplomas at the main auditorium. Chancellor Dr.
Tunji Olowolaf emphasized the importance of integrity and strong moral character, stating that academic degrees alone do not guarantee success. He highlighted that character and discipline are essential for enduring success in a competitive world.
The university was recognized as the 12th best state university in Nigeria according to the Times Higher Education 2026 rankings. Pro Chancellor Prof.
Akin Oyebod noted the university's recent ranking as a significant milestone, reflecting its academic strength. Vice Chancellor Prof.
Joseph Ayodele mentioned the full accreditation of 18 academic programs and the expansion of faculties. The convocation featured the conferment of honorary degrees and awards, including a pledge of N500,000 for 82 first-class graduates to support their employment opportunities.
